Output dd5c49fa7a3cf18f99b449ec4136c8abcea02d2b43b56065861a96e5ade43360:2

value
18924429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d11f7ef4ed9f81711884f820ee1fc345c8a93f1 OP_EQUAL
address
32t8EWZYNWF9yxyvAeoRKHmtcQGHSqe5nE
transaction
dd5c49fa7a3cf18f99b449ec4136c8abcea02d2b43b56065861a96e5ade43360
confirmations
244987
spent
true